Sansevieria Masoniana | Whale Fin | Dracaena Masoniana #SansevieriaMasoniana | #WhaleFin | #DracaenaMasoniana #dracaena #beautiful #beautifulplants Dracaena Masoniana, synonym Sansevieria Masoniana, is a species of Dracaena native to Africa and originally collected in the Democratic Republic of the Congo. It was initially known in cultivation under the cultivar name 'Mason Congo'. Commonly grown as a houseplant for its striking foliage, it can survive in bright filtered light or shade and with infrequent watering. Often grown as a single large, stiff leaf in pots, the plant's other common names include "whale fin" or "shark's fin". Family : Dracaenaceae Family (APGIII) : ASPARAGACEAE Protologue : J. Cact. Ideally, the sansevieria should be planted in a cactus mix as opposed to a soil which contains too much organic matter. The succulent should only be fertilised once a month or so during the summer. Too much fertiliser can cause the leaves of the plant to fall over. How do you care for a whale fin plant? Although it can tolerate quite a bit of neglect and extended dry periods between watering, try not to wait terribly long after the soil has dried out before watering again. Your Whale Fin likes soil to grow in soil that dries out fairly quickly in between watering. How do you propagate Sansevieria? How to propagate Sansevieria leaf cuttings in soil. Cut off a healthy Snake plant leaf near its base, let the cut surface dry and heal for 1-2 days. Plant the cuttings in potting soil.
